文/李虹燚 中核遼寧核電有限公司 遼寧葫蘆島 125000
核電設(shè)備狀態(tài)監(jiān)測與故障診斷系統(tǒng)的開發(fā)
文/李虹燚 中核遼寧核電有限公司 遼寧葫蘆島 125000
隨著科學(xué)技術(shù)的發(fā)展,核電廠在全球電力網(wǎng)絡(luò)中的地位愈來愈重要,核電能源已經(jīng)成為了當(dāng)前社會發(fā)展的重要能源。鑒于核電的特殊性,我們必須要加大力度研發(fā)核電設(shè)備狀態(tài)監(jiān)測與故障診斷系統(tǒng),以便于人們能夠在遠程對核電設(shè)備進行操控。本文的核電設(shè)備監(jiān)測與故障診斷系統(tǒng)是基于Visual Basic6.0系統(tǒng)開發(fā)的,該系統(tǒng)集信息收集、狀態(tài)監(jiān)測以及故障診斷于一身,功能非常強大,而且操作便捷。
核電設(shè)備;狀態(tài)監(jiān)測;故障診斷
近幾年,隨著幾期影響非常嚴重的核電事故的發(fā)生,全球各國對核電使用的安全性愈來愈重視,相關(guān)機構(gòu)不但對核電工作人員加強了培訓(xùn),提升其整體素養(yǎng);而且還不斷增加資金與技術(shù)投入來開發(fā)更加先進的核電監(jiān)測與故障診斷系統(tǒng),旨在促進核反應(yīng)堆更好地進行工作,并及時精準(zhǔn)的識別與處理各種故障。優(yōu)良的核電設(shè)備狀態(tài)監(jiān)測與故障診斷系統(tǒng)能夠根據(jù)收集的各種數(shù)據(jù)信息,通過計算機的處理與分析,及時的向工作人員匯報核電系統(tǒng)的運行狀態(tài)以及發(fā)生的故障信息,以便于工作人員可以及時的制定相關(guān)決策,運用有效的措施確保核電廠的安全運行。
該系統(tǒng)包含人機交互、狀態(tài)監(jiān)測、數(shù)據(jù)信息采集、故障診斷、規(guī)則推理以及結(jié)果診斷等系統(tǒng)與數(shù)據(jù)庫構(gòu)成,系統(tǒng)示意圖如下圖1所示。
圖1 核電設(shè)備狀態(tài)監(jiān)測與故障診斷系統(tǒng)結(jié)構(gòu)示意圖
眾多子系統(tǒng)中信息收集、狀態(tài)監(jiān)測以及故障診斷系統(tǒng)是其中最重要,它們既獨立運行,又相互協(xié)同,最終共同協(xié)作實現(xiàn)對核電設(shè)備的監(jiān)測與故障診斷功能。
2.1 數(shù)據(jù)采集系統(tǒng)
數(shù)據(jù)采集系統(tǒng)是該系統(tǒng)的一級子系統(tǒng),它主要負責(zé)對核電設(shè)備運行過程中的壓力、溫度、水位等信息進行收集。本系統(tǒng)在開發(fā)過程中以核動力裝置模擬器作為仿真實驗研究對象,數(shù)據(jù)采集系統(tǒng)通過感應(yīng)設(shè)備和監(jiān)測設(shè)備收集模擬器中的各項數(shù)據(jù),并將這些數(shù)據(jù)及時的傳入數(shù)據(jù)信息庫。故障診斷時不但能夠采用在線讀取的數(shù)據(jù),同時還能夠直接利用數(shù)據(jù)庫中的數(shù)據(jù),這樣就能夠同時實現(xiàn)系統(tǒng)的在線診斷以及離線診斷。
2.2 狀態(tài)監(jiān)測系統(tǒng)
狀態(tài)監(jiān)測系統(tǒng)是整個系統(tǒng)的二級子系統(tǒng),它主要負責(zé)對信息收集系統(tǒng)收集到的各項數(shù)據(jù)實施處理、分析以及判斷,并將判斷的結(jié)果匯報給相關(guān)工作人員;當(dāng)信息異常時,它還能夠進行自動報警。另外,狀態(tài)監(jiān)測系統(tǒng)還可以對核電設(shè)備的運行情況實施分析操作,從而幫助工作人員更加深入的了解核電機組的運行情況以及將要發(fā)生的一些狀況。在仿真模擬實驗中,該系統(tǒng)良好的實現(xiàn)了對數(shù)據(jù)的統(tǒng)計分析,并精準(zhǔn)的對故障進行了判斷;數(shù)據(jù)管理程序也很好的實現(xiàn)了對信息的存儲和維護功能,為工作人員查詢、打印相關(guān)數(shù)據(jù)奠定了良好的基礎(chǔ)。
2.3 故障診斷系統(tǒng)
故障診斷系統(tǒng)包含神經(jīng)網(wǎng)絡(luò)診斷子系統(tǒng)和規(guī)則推理診斷子系統(tǒng),主要負責(zé)對數(shù)據(jù)收集系統(tǒng)以及狀態(tài)監(jiān)測系統(tǒng)所收集與處理的信息進行更加深入的分析,從而確定出核電設(shè)備異常的原因以及發(fā)生故障的部位,向工作人員提供解決建議。
該系統(tǒng)中的神經(jīng)網(wǎng)絡(luò)診斷子系統(tǒng)共應(yīng)用了3中神經(jīng)網(wǎng)絡(luò):模糊神經(jīng)網(wǎng)絡(luò)、BP網(wǎng)融合神經(jīng)網(wǎng)絡(luò)以及徑向基函數(shù)神經(jīng)網(wǎng)絡(luò)。在實施診斷時子系統(tǒng)首先從上級系統(tǒng)中獲取數(shù)據(jù)信息,然后運用FNN網(wǎng)絡(luò)以及BP網(wǎng)進行快速預(yù)診斷,預(yù)診斷階段允許其出現(xiàn)一定幾率的誤診,但是不能夠出現(xiàn)漏診情況。假如上述預(yù)診斷結(jié)果的可信度較低,那么就會啟用規(guī)則推理診斷系統(tǒng)對預(yù)診斷結(jié)果實施驗證,從而有效避免誤診情況的出現(xiàn)。
神經(jīng)診斷子系統(tǒng)中的RBF網(wǎng)絡(luò)最重要的目的是識別出FNN網(wǎng)以及BP網(wǎng)不能識別的故障,該網(wǎng)絡(luò)無需訓(xùn)練,計算速度快,對于故障診斷的實時性較強。然而一旦診斷中發(fā)生了多種故障模塊,且這些故障模式皆是FNN網(wǎng)以及BP網(wǎng)無法識別的故障模式,那么這時就必須要構(gòu)建RBF神經(jīng)網(wǎng)絡(luò)。
規(guī)則推理診斷系統(tǒng)能夠運用反向推理原理來對診斷的結(jié)果進行驗證。因為驗證規(guī)則是一句實際事故發(fā)生時設(shè)備的參數(shù)異常信息進行設(shè)計的,所以依據(jù)這些異常信息來確定事故發(fā)生情況可能不太充分,但是絕對是必要的,因此,運用此規(guī)則系統(tǒng)能夠比較精準(zhǔn)的驗證事故是否真實發(fā)生。
總而言之,假如訓(xùn)練好的FNN以及BP網(wǎng)對故障的診斷可信度比較高,呢么就可以不運用規(guī)則推理系統(tǒng)來進行驗證,而是直接匯報出故障檢測結(jié)果;訓(xùn)練后的網(wǎng)絡(luò)無法對某些故障開展有效識別時,就應(yīng)該構(gòu)建RBF神經(jīng)網(wǎng)絡(luò)實施在線識別,最終確定出故障的判定結(jié)果。
該系統(tǒng)運用到核電設(shè)備監(jiān)測工作中之后,能夠依據(jù)收集的各種信息形成完整的診斷結(jié)論,系統(tǒng)還能夠依據(jù)結(jié)論提出相應(yīng)的處理策略以及維修建議。該系統(tǒng)基于WINDOS系統(tǒng),以Visual Basic 6. 0作為基礎(chǔ)開發(fā)工具進行研究設(shè)計,具備良好的人機交互功能,實用性非常強。
核電設(shè)備狀態(tài)監(jiān)測與故障診斷系統(tǒng)可以良好的實現(xiàn)對核反應(yīng)堆運行的信息收集、狀態(tài)監(jiān)測、故障診斷以及規(guī)則推理,并且具備優(yōu)秀的實際運用能力,各項功能完善,對于促進核電產(chǎn)業(yè)的長遠發(fā)展具有非常深遠的意義。
[1]劉永闊,夏虹,謝春麗,等.基于模糊神經(jīng)網(wǎng)絡(luò)的核動力裝置設(shè)備故障診斷系統(tǒng)研究[J].核動力工程. 2014(04)
[2]巨林倉,史貝貝,楊清宇,等.基于LM算法建立風(fēng)電機組神經(jīng)網(wǎng)絡(luò)故障預(yù)警診斷模型[J].熱力發(fā)電. 2010(12)
[3]黃峰,易浩,金崇偉.一種基于FPGA的風(fēng)機音視頻智能核電故障預(yù)警器[J].湖南工程學(xué)院學(xué)報(自然科學(xué)版). 2015(03)